What to Expect from Professional Gate Diagnostic Services

Curious about what happens during a gate diagnostic service? Here’s an overview of the process:

  1. Mechanical System Check-Up
    • Our skilled technicians inspect all moving parts to ensure your gate operates smoothly.
    • Hinges, rollers, and tracks are examined for wear and misalignment.
    • We make necessary adjustments to ensure your gate glides effortlessly every time you use it.
  2. Electrical and Control System Testing
    • For automatic gates, the electrical system is crucial to its operation.
    • During diagnostics, we thoroughly test the power supply, control board, and safety sensors to confirm everything is functioning correctly.
    • Keypads and remote controls are also evaluated for responsiveness, ensuring you can count on your gate every time.

Signs Your Gate Needs Attention

Being aware of when it’s time to schedule a diagnostic service can prevent larger issues down the road. Watch for these common warning signs:

  1. Strange Noises
    • If you hear unusual sounds like grinding or squeaking, it’s a clear indication that something is wrong.
    • Worn-out hinges or misaligned tracks may be the cause.
    • Prompt attention can prevent these minor issues from escalating.
  2. Sluggish or Erratic Movement
    • If your gate is not opening or closing smoothly, it’s time for a check-up.
    • Sluggish movement may indicate motor or electrical issues.
    • Erratic behavior, such as unexpected opening or closing, could signal sensor malfunctions, so don’t ignore it!
